Sha256: 43971ca26f7745a3313d8aa619bfd34d752588289eea0a8af28aa8e7ddb2f208

Contents?: true

Size: 539 Bytes

Versions: 6

Compression:

Stored size: 539 Bytes

Contents

require 'paysafe/result'

module Paysafe
  class StandaloneCredit < Result
    attributes :id,
      :payment_type,
      :payment_handle_token,
      :merchant_ref_num,
      :currency_code,
      :txn_time,
      :status,
      :gateway_reconciliation_id,
      :amount,
      :live_mode,
      :updated_time,
      :status_time

    object_attribute :Address, :billing_details
    object_attribute :Customer, :profile
    object_attribute :GatewayResponse, :gateway_response
    object_attribute :PaymentProcessor, :sightline
  end
end

Version data entries

6 entries across 6 versions & 1 rubygems

Version Path
paysafe-0.16.0 lib/paysafe/standalone_credit.rb
paysafe-0.15.0 lib/paysafe/standalone_credit.rb
paysafe-0.14.0 lib/paysafe/standalone_credit.rb
paysafe-0.13.0 lib/paysafe/standalone_credit.rb
paysafe-0.12.0 lib/paysafe/standalone_credit.rb
paysafe-0.11.0 lib/paysafe/standalone_credit.rb